SPEEDCHECK-MX radar speed signs automatically log every detected vehicle, recording the date, time, speed, and applicable speed limit at the time of detection. The speed limit value programmed into the system serves as the baseline for calculating compliance statistics. If your system uses scheduled speed limit changes (e.g., school zone timing), the compliance data will reflect the correct speed limit in effect at the time, ensuring accurate reporting.

Vehicle data can be downloaded from the MX SpeedCheck Module to your mobile device and distributed electronically via a variety of methods such as email. As an alternative, you can generate an on-demand basic report of the data directly from MX Field App. See below for more details.
Download Vehicle Data
- Open MX Field App.
- Tap on the system you wish to connect to.
- If required gain access to the MX SpeedCheck Module and pair with the system.
- Tap on Operation and then Vehicle Data.
- Tap on Download.
- It may take up to a few minutes to download the vehicle data file.
- Tap on Save Report or Save Vehicle Data (export for use into MX Traffic Analyzer).
